Band Scale Expansion Studies for Trumpet is designed to help school trumpet students to master their band scales. Band directors often have scale tests, sometimes for grades, sometimes for chair placement in the band. Before you buy this book, please confirm that the band scales for your band are the same as the ones targeted by Band Scale Expansion Studies for Trumpet. Do your band scales begin with quarter-notes, ascend one or two octaves in eighth-notes, peak on a quarter-note in the top octave, then descend in eighth notes to the first note? If those are your band scales, then the Band Scale Expansion Studies for Trumpet will work for you. Simply follow the directions in the book and you will be mastering your scales in no time.

The essays brought together in this volume examine the conduct of war by the Angevin kings of England during the long thirteenth century (1189-1307). Drawing upon a wide range of unpublished administrative records that have been largely ignored by previous scholarship, David S. Bachrach offers new insights into the military technology of the period, including the types of artillery and missile weapons produced by the royal government. The studies in this volume also highlight the administrative sophistication of the Angevin kings in military affairs, showing how they produced and maintained huge arsenals, mobilized vast quantities of supplies for their armies in the field, and provided for the pastoral care of their men. Bachrach also challenges the knight-centric focus of much of the scholarship on this period, demonstrating that the militarization of the English population penetrated to men in the lower social and economic strata, who volunteered in large numbers for military service, and even made careers as professional soldiers.
